Curbing replacement services involve removing damaged or worn-out concrete borders that define a property’s landscape, driveway, sidewalk, or garden beds. Over time, curbs can crack, settle, or become uneven due to weather conditions, ground movement, or heavy use. Replacing old or broken curbing helps restore the appearance of a property and ensures the boundaries remain functional and safe.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to carefully remove the existing curb and install new, durable materials that match the property's style and layout.

This service is particularly useful for addressing issues such as cracked or crumbling concrete, shifting or sinking curbs, and aesthetic deterioration that detracts from the property's curb appeal. Replacing damaged curbing can also prevent further problems like soil erosion or weed intrusion, which can compromise landscape integrity. Homeowners who notice uneven surfaces, visible cracks, or sections of curb that have shifted out of alignment may find curb replacement to be an effective solution to maintain safety and improve overall property appearance.

Curbing replacement is commonly needed for residential properties, especially those with concrete driveways, walkways, or decorative borders around gardens and lawns. Commercial properties, such as retail centers or office complexes, may also require curb replacement to uphold a professional appearance and ensure safety for visitors and employees. Properties with aging or poorly maintained curbs often benefit from replacement work, which can help prevent trip hazards, water drainage issues, or further structural damage over time.

The overview below groups typical Curbing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Overland Park, KS.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or curb repairs or patching in Overland Park range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Partial Replacement - replacing sections of a curb usually costs between $1,000 and $2,500 for local contractors. Larger, more complex projects can push costs higher, especially if additional work or materials are required.

Full Curb Replacement - a complete curb replacement in the area generally ranges from $3,000 to $6,000. Most projects in this tier involve significant removal and installation, with fewer reaching the highest end of this spectrum.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- extensive or custom curb replacement work can exceed $6,000, especially for intricate designs or large property boundaries. Such projects are less common but may be necessary for major renovations or commercial properties.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
